American Express Co. said Tuesday it has purchased a 13 percent stake in Concur Technologies Inc. for $251 million in cash, and formed a marketing partnership with the maker of expense report software.

American Express Co. and travel and entertainment expense-management provider Concur Technologies Inc. on Tuesday said they have entered into an exclusive marketing partnership. AmEx has also purchased 6.4 million shares of new Concur stock for $251 million in cash, representing a 13% stake in the company.
